Opinion on ac 2h vs 1h/shield
From a mitigation standpoint I know that at high levels of gear based ac a shield is near-always preferable because it adds 1:1 to the ac hardcap.
This question is a little more complicated so I wanted some opinions. My 54 paladin just finished Natures Defender which rocks 45 ac. My paladin’s gear is fairly good did his level but only buffs to just over 1k. I don’t think I’m yet at the actual cap for diminishing returns. 45ac 2hs vs sword (no ac) and board (25ac). 2hander will eat fewer ripostes but for mitigation which do you wager is more potent given the rough gear/ac/level for this Knight. The would like to just assume 45 non-shield ac is better than 25 shield ac. Thoughts?

For example, if you're duo with say a shaman, Having mobs already at -50%/-70%/75% is basically leaving the mobs melee damage in the toilet. Going sword'n'board in this situation is probably pointless because the melee hits are almost a nonfactor with a slow. Secondly, In that setup the DPS contribution by the paladin would be the largest portion of the dps, and using a 2h would save more HP by having the mob dead faster, IMHO. However, in full groups I could see the other side of this- You're tanking, you have a cle/rogue/monk/mage/enc with charmpet DPSing. Suddenly the mobs are dying so fast the ENC can't maintain slows anymore, The dps brought by the rest of the group is easily 10X the knights capability, Time to slap on the Sword n board and minimize the amount of healing you need allowing the cleric to spend more mana on the poor encs (constant, random) charm breaks.

Update:
Yeah after a few dozen hours I can safely say I do take less total damage and a lower average hit with 45ac 2hander than I do with 25 ac shield. Lower average hit and less mob total fight dps is more potent than slightly higher riposte rate but a 5 sec stun on my 1hander compared to 1 sec stun on natures Defender. Comparing with the real epic I don’t have, I’m impressed with natures Defender. The slightly longer delay actually works out well as I can generally land any given stun cast (1.5 vs 2 vs 2.5 cast time) effectively between swings without loss of melee output. If rolling max haste the highest level stun will take a negligible 0.2 seconds longer than melee refresh. With epic even with perfect timing you’ll lose that much casting the medium speed stun and a half second longer for big stun. If only it allowed for bashing ... it’d be perfect Vs sword and board with morning blade, it’s about double the melee dps sustained while tanking ... taking into account autoattack with better ratio and harder hitting ripostes. I’m excited to see how well it performs after chardok 2.0 when 2hand dmg bonus scales up and knights finally get put on same damage tables as warriors.
